Understanding the Impact of Downloads on IPTV
When you’re streaming IPTV content and simultaneously downloading files, your internet connection’s bandwidth can be spread thin. This might cause buffering, which frustrates users looking for a smooth viewing session. However, with the right strategies, you can mitigate these issues.
Bandwidth refers to the maximum rate at which data is transferred over the internet. Higher demand for bandwidth during downloads can limit what’s available for streaming, thus affecting IPTV performance significantly.

Optimizing Network Equipment
Aside from internet speed, your router and modem can impact IPTV performance. Outdated or inefficient equipment may bottleneck the data flow, leading to laggy streams.
Ensure that your router is positioned in a central location and configure it for optimal performance. Regularly updating its firmware also keeps your network running smoothly. For RapidIPTV users, using dual-band routers can help separate traffic, minimizing interference from other devices.
If your router has been serving you for several years, it might be time to consider replacing it with a more contemporary model that supports faster internet speeds and offers better coverage throughout your home.

Priority Settings in Your Router
Many routers offer a feature known as Quality of Service (QoS). This feature allows you to prioritize certain types of internet traffic over others. When configured correctly, it can prioritize IPTV streaming over downloads, ensuring that your viewing experience remains unaffected.
Configuring QoS might sound technical, but it’s often simple enough for most home users. Digging into your router’s admin page will provide you with settings to manage all connected devices, granting more bandwidth to your IPTV while slowing down less critical downloads.
Download Scheduling
If manageable with your lifestyle, consider scheduling downloads during times when you’re less likely to be watching IPTV. Late-night hours or early mornings could be ideal, allowing full bandwidth allocation to IPTV during peak viewing periods without interruptions.

Minimizing Electronic Interference
Placing your router away from electronic devices that can cause interference can help maintain strong network signals. Items like microwaves, cordless phones, or even Bluetooth appliances can weaken your Wi-Fi signal.
